How To Buy Pi Coin? Choose an Exchange: Pick a well-known and trusted exchange that supports Pi Coin trading. As of May 2025, you can find Pi Coin (PI) on platforms like OKX, MEXC, BitMart, Bitget, KuCoin, and Bybit. Sign Up and Complete KYC: Register on the exchange and complete the Know Your Customer (KYC) process, depending on the region, by submitting necessary identification documents. Deposit funds in your account using available methods or other payment options supported by the exchange. Next, search for “Pi Coin” or “PI” on the exchange platform. Select the appropriate trading pair (e.g., PI/USD, PI/USDT, or PI/ETH). Place an Order: Choose your order type (market or limit), enter the amount of Pi Coin you want to purchase, and confirm the transaction. For extra security, you can transfer your Pi Coins to a personal wallet and enable two-factor authentication (2FA) to protect your account. How To Sell Pi Coins? If you have a Pi account and have migrated your coins to the Mainnet, you are ready to sell the coins. You’ll also need the Pi Browser app to create a Pi Wallet and complete your KYC verification. Further, if you plan to hold the funds after selling, you can move them to a non-custodial wallet for better security.
